Output 86ee03c66fee643c07901457a5f44bcfa83c8cfe95e61affbe04fdb71ea721e5:8

value
153370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d4ab6e880c2e5b83a57b521856628cdec76b09 OP_EQUAL
address
3FiQ5SW8WNC5Z6mx84izyaE44rX4WLanRW
transaction
86ee03c66fee643c07901457a5f44bcfa83c8cfe95e61affbe04fdb71ea721e5
confirmations
171433
spent
true